INEC Releases Final List of Candidates for 2027 Elections

On September 13, 2026, the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) released the final list of candidates eligible to contest in the presidential election scheduled for January 16, 2027. The list includes President Bola Tinubu of the All Progressives Congress (APC), Peter Obi of the Nigeria Democratic Congress (NDC), and Atiku Abubakar of the African Democratic Congress (ADC), among others.
A total of 18 political parties have fielded candidates for the presidential and vice-presidential positions. Other notable candidates include Rufai Adekunle of Action Alliance (AA), Abbas-Bin Aliyu of Action Democratic Party (ADP), and Sowore Omoyele of African Action Congress (AAC).
The youngest candidate is Moses Olusoji Adebisi of the Democratic Labour Alliance (DLA), aged 35. The list also includes candidates for the National Assembly elections, with significant figures like Adams Oshiomhole and Hope Uzodimma cleared to participate.
In Kogi State, former governor Yahaya Bello will compete against 12 candidates for the Kogi Central Senatorial District ticket.
